Older People Are Happier Than Their Younger Counterparts Amid COVID-19

0

Even though they are at high risk of complications related to COVID-19, older adults are happier than younger people as the global pandemic continues on. The study, based out of Stanford University in Stanford, California, included 1,000 adults and was conducted at the start of the COVID-19 outbreak. Results showed that the older the respondent, the more positive he or she rated his or her emotional health. The survey results were published in Psychological Science. The author, Laura L. Carstensen, PhD, suggests that more positive well-being among older adults may be due to their resiliency and their ability to focus on activities that bring them happiness. Read more here.
